Design, Build

The OnePlus Buds Z comes with a shiny case as the Galaxy Buds. Coming to the buds, they are made out of plastic. does dominate on the OnePlus. They are sturdy enough, and do not feel cheap anyway. The OnePlus logo is at the top of the carry case with an inbuilt LED indicator for battery status.

Now if we talk about the Buds Z, the new shape does offer good comfort. The silicone earbud tucks in well and can securely stay securely in your ear.

Music, Sound Output

This time OnePlus have used 10mm drivers on Buds Z compared to the 13.4mm drivers on the OnePlus Buds. If you are more into music, there isn’t anything to complain about. The sound’s pretty clear, while you could notice some aberration with the lows and mids.

Given the price to performance ratio, the OnePlus Buds Z do offer good sound output. The experience is above average.

Connectivity, Gameplay

Coming to connectivity, you may notice some delay in audio output, both playing games and watching videos. It has lower in-game audio latency and Bluetooth 5.0 ensures steady connections. The audio remains stable while working out or if the device is slightly away without any sort of cutouts.

For the distance, you will start noticing cutouts from 15-16 meters away.

Now talking about calls, the company has added active noise reduction for calls. The buds can obstruct wind and general background noise.

Battery, Standby Time

OnePlus Buds Z scores well with battery. The company claimed 5 hours on a full charge from each bud Z, and it does offer more than 4 hours with continuous playback from each bud. The Buds Z offer extra 20 hours of battery life, so it can offer to charge your buds upto 5 times fully.

OnePlus Buds Z include wired USB-C charging. With 15 mins of charging, the Buds Z carry case and earbuds can be charged upto 5 hours.
